How they compare

Australia currently reports 97.4% against 61.3% in Pre-demographic dividend, a difference of 36.1%.

That makes Australia's figure about 1.6 times Pre-demographic dividend's.

Across all 9 years both countries report, Australia has been ahead every year.

Australia ranks 42nd and Pre-demographic dividend ranks 41st of 135 countries.

Australia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Total number of female students of the official age group for lower secondary education who are enrolled in any level of education, expressed as a percentage of the corresponding female population. Divide the total number of female students in the official school age range for lower secondary education who are enrolled in any level of education by the female population of the same age group and multiply the result by 100. The difference between the total NER and the adjusted NER provides a measure of the proportion of children in the official relevant school age group who are enrolled in levels of education below the one intended for their age. The difference between the total NER and the adjusted NER for lower secondary education is due to enrolment in pre-primary or primary education. The total NER should be based on total enrolment of the official relevant school age group in any level of education for all types of schools and education institutions, including public, private and all other institutions that provide organized educational programmes.
